Materials analysis examines the properties, composition, and behavior of materials at a microscopic and macroscopic level. Using advanced techniques such as microscopy, spectroscopy, and chromatography, materials analysts investigate the structure, purity, and performance of various substances. From industrial materials and nanomaterials to battery testing and beyond, this field provides critical insights into the characteristics and applications of materials across industries such as manufacturing, electronics, and healthcare. DC-3 Diamond Compression Cell

Specac Ltd

Specac’s high-pressure Diamond Compression Cell is designed for in-compartment FTIR spectroscopic transmission analysis and FTIR microscope analysis. Samples are compressed and flattened to a uniform thickness between a pair of diamond windows until the sample is thin enough for the FTIR instrument or microscope beam to penetrate.
